Pacific Herring Survey off the British Columbia Coast1.2 Contracting Period Project work anticipated to take place between January and May of 2023 and January and May of 2024 (if option year 1 is exercised).1.3 IntroductionDepartment of Fisheries and Oceans (DFO) Canada intends to conduct a data collection program for Pacific Herring (Clupea pallasi) covering the five major and two minor assessment regions on the British Columbia coast.1.4 Objectives of the RequirementTwo objectives for the Pacific Herring Survey program are as follows:Objective #1 is to measure herring spawn deposition (eggs) through SCUBA dive surveys or surface surveys (as described below) in some or all (as needed) of the five major stock assessment regions (Haida Gwaii, Prince Rupert District, Central Coast, Strait of Georgia and the West Coast of Vancouver Island) and two minor regions (Area 27);Objective #2 is to obtain biological samples from pre-spawning aggregations of Pacific Herring using purse seine vessels in some or all (as needed) of the following major stock assessment regions: Haida Gwaii, Prince Rupert District, Central Coast, Strait of Georgia and the West Coast of Vancouver Island, and minor region Area 2W. DFO Science uses data from these programs in the annual stock assessment process for Pacific Herring.
